Water Line On A Ship . The waterline of a ship, as stated before, is the line at which the hull of the ship meets the surface of the ocean. It is also called the design draft; The waterline is the line where the hull of a ship meets the surface of the water. The summer load line is the waterline of the ship at sea water when it is at its design weight and ballast conditions. The plimsoll line is a reference mark located on a ship’s hull that indicates the maximum depth to which the vessel may be safely immersed.
